This is a jar unearthed from the Archaeological Site in Sang-ri, Pyongyang, North Korea. The grayish jar was made of fine soil, and has a short, straight neck. Its upper part displays traces left by a spinning wheel, while its lower part displays marks where it was beaten with a club wound with twisted thread or straw rope. This jar is thought to have been made with the earthenware production technique adopted from China during the early Iron Age.
